在企业运营过程中,有时需要将ShopEx MySQL数据库从一个服务器迁移到另一个服务器。这可能是由于硬件升级、服务器更换或数据备份等需求。为了确保迁移过程顺利进行,并且不会对业务造成影响,以下是详细的迁移步骤。
一、准备工作
1. 备份原服务器数据:在开始之前,请务必先备份好现有的ShopEx MySQL数据库。可以通过phpMyAdmin工具导出.sql文件,也可以使用命令行执行“mysqldump”命令完成此操作。例如,“mysqldump -u root -p shopex > shopex_backup.sql”,其中shopex为要备份的数据库名,root为用户名。请妥善保存生成的备份文件,以防止意外情况发生。
2. 检查新服务器环境:确认目标服务器已正确安装并配置了MySQL数据库服务。如果未安装,则需要先下载对应版本的MySQL软件包,按照官方文档指导完成安装流程。同时也要检查PHP、Apache/Nginx等相关组件是否正常运行。
二、传输数据库文件
通过FTP/SFTP等方式将备份好的.sql文件上传至新的服务器上。建议创建专门用于存放备份文件的目录,如/home/backup/mysql/shopex/。此外还可以利用云存储服务实现跨区域的数据同步。
三、导入数据库
登录到新服务器上的MySQL控制台,创建一个新的空数据库(假设命名为new_shopex)。然后使用source命令加载刚才上传的.sql文件:“source /home/backup/mysql/shopex/shopex_backup.sql”。等待命令执行完毕后即可完成数据恢复工作。
四、更新配置文件
找到ShopEx程序中的config.php配置文件,编辑其中关于数据库连接的信息,包括主机地址、端口号、用户名和密码等参数。确保这些信息与新服务器上MySQL实例的实际设置相匹配。
五、测试验证
最后一步是进行全面的功能性测试,确保所有页面都可以正常访问并且各项功能均能正常使用。特别要注意订单管理、商品库存等核心模块是否存在问题。如果遇到任何异常情况,请及时排查原因并加以解决。
六、注意事项
在整个迁移过程中,请保持耐心细致的态度,严格按照上述步骤执行。特别是在涉及到敏感数据的操作时更要谨慎小心。如有必要可以寻求专业人士的帮助来提高成功率。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/162374.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。